NMEA Mode displays one item of data at a time from
any compatible NMEA instrument. To select which
NMEA data can be displayed, see section 5-2,
step 2. To change the item displayed, press or
one or more times.
2-4 Changing units
To change the units on the REPEAT 3100, change
the units on the instrument which sends the data to
the REPEAT 3100.

2-5 Simulate
Simulate allows you to become familiar with the
REPEAT 3100 off the water. When simulate is on,
the unit functions normally except that the data from
other instruments is ignored and the unit generates
this data internally. The word SIM flashes at the
bottom, right corner of the screen if:
The REPEAT 3100 has simulate on.
Any instrument connected to the REPEAT
3100 by the NavBus has simulate on.
To turn simulate on or off in the REPEAT 3100:
1 Turn the power off.
2 Hold down
+
while you turn the power on.

3 Systems of several instruments
Several NAVMAN instruments can be connected
together to share data. There are two ways of
connecting instruments together, NavBus or NMEA.
3-1 NavBus
NavBus is a NAVMAN proprietary system that allows
systems of multiple instruments to be built using a
single set of transducers. When instruments are
connected by NavBus:
If you change the units, alarms or calibration in
one instrument, then the values will
automatically change in all other instruments
of the same type.
Each instrument can be assigned to a group of
instruments (see section 5-2, step 2). If you
change the backlight in an instrument in group
1, 2, 3 or 4 then the backlight will automatically
change in the other instruments in the same
group. If you change the backlight in an
instrument in group 0 then no other
instruments are affected.
If an alarm sounds, mute it by pressing on
any NAVMAN instrument which can display
that alarm and which has a key. Alarms can
not be muted from a REPEAT 3100.
NavBus and the REPEAT 3100
The REPEAT 3100 will automatically read and
display data from other instruments connected
by NavBus.
3-2 NMEA
NMEA is an industry standard, but is not as flexible
as NavBus as it requires dedicated connections
between compatible instruments. The REPEAT 3100
can read and display NMEA data output by up to three
instruments (see Appendix B).

5-1 Installation
REPEAT 3100 display unit
1 Choose a location for the display unit that is:
Easily seen and protected from damage.
At least 100 mm (4") from a compass and
at least 500 mm (1.65 ft) from a radio or
radar antenna.
Away from engines, fluorescent lights, and
power inverters.
Accessible from behind; the minimum
clearance required at the back is 50 mm
(2") (see right).
With the back of the unit protected from
moisture.
2 The unit must mount on a flat panel which is
less than 20 mm (0.75") thick. Stick the
mounting template in place. Drill a 50 mm (2")
fixing hole through the centre hole in the
template.
Note that the template allows space around
the unit for the protective cover.
3 Remove the fixing nut from the back of the unit.
Insert the stud at the back of the unit through
the mounting hole. Hand tighten the fixing nut.
Power/data cable wiring
Follow the wiring example on the next page:
1 The REPEAT 3100 requires 12 V DC power.
Fit a power switch and fuse to the power
supply or power the unit from a fused auxiliary
switch. The fuse should be 1 A for up to five
NAVMAN 3100 series instruments.
2 If the REPEAT 3100 is to receive data from
other instruments via the NavBus, install these
instruments and connect the REPEAT 3100 to
the NavBus.
Note: If an instrument can be connected to the
REPEAT 3100 by both NavBus and by NMEA,
then use the NavBus, because more
information can be shared via the NavBus (see
section 3-1).
Correct installation is critical to the performance of
the unit. It is vital to read this section of the manual
and the documentation that comes with the other
parts before starting installation.
Warnings
The unit is waterproof from the front. Protect the rear
of the unit from water, or else water might enter the
breathing hole and damage the unit. The warranty
does not cover damage caused by moisture or water
entering the back of the unit.
Ensure that any holes that you cut will not weaken
the boat’s structure. If in doubt, consult a qualified
boat builder.
3 If the REPEAT 3100 is to receive NMEA data
from other compatible instruments, install
these instruments and connect each
instrument’s NMEA output to one of the three
REPEAT 3100 NMEA inputs. Up to three
instruments can be connected.
4 Tape or cover any unused wires or connectors
to protect them from water and keep them from
shorting together.
Setup and test
Set up the unit as described in section 5-3.
Take the boat for a trial run to check that all the
instruments work correctly.

5-3 Resetting to factory defaults
All settings may be reset to the manufacturer’s default
settings (see below).
To reset to factory defaults:
1 Turn the power off.
2 Hold down + while you turn the power
on and continue to hold the keys down for at
least 5 seconds.
